What You Will Need:

For the Dough:

  • 3/4 cup butter
  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 egg

For the Filling:

  • 6 apples
  • Lemon juice
  • 1/2 cup butter
  • 1 1/4 cups powdered sugar
  • 4 eggs
  • 2 cups low-fat cottage cheese
  • 3/4 cup whipping cream
  • 1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ract

For Sprinkling:

  • Almond flakes

How Are We Going to Proceed:

  1. Prepare the Dough:
    • In a food processor, add 2 1/2 cups of flour, 1/2 cup powdered sugar, a pinch of salt, and 1 teaspoon baking powder.
    • Add 3/4 cup softened butter and 1 egg. Process until you form a smooth dough.
    • Wrap the dough in foil and refrigerate for 30 minutes. After chilling, divide the dough into two parts.
  2. Roll Out the Dough:
    • Place one part of the dough in a baking paper-lined form (28 x 18 cm) and roll it out to cover the entire surface.
    • Roll out the second part of the dough on a floured surface. Divide it into four parts to line the edges of the form.
    • Pierce the dough with a fork and bake in a preheated oven at 160°C (320°F) for 10 minutes.
  3. Prepare the Apples:
    • Remove the core from the apples and peel them. Place the apples in a bowl and sprinkle with lemon juice.
    • Arrange the apples on the pre-baked dough in the mold.
  4. Make the Filling:
    • In a bowl, beat 1/2 cup softened butter with 1 1/4 cups powdered sugar.
    • Whip the 3/4 cup of whipping cream and add 1/4 teaspoon vanilla extract while whisking.
    • Gradually add 4 eggs, one by one, then add 2 cups low-fat cottage cheese and the whipped cream. Mix until smooth.
    • Pour the creamy mixture over the apples in the mold. Sprinkle the top with almond flakes.
  5. Bake the Dessert:
    • Bake in a preheated oven at 160°C (320°F) for 50 minutes.
    • Cover the cake with baking paper 15 minutes before the end of baking to prevent over-browning.
  6. Cool and Serve:
    • Let the cake cool down completely before serving.

Popular Questions:

1. Can I use different types of apples?

  • Yes, feel free to use any variety of apples you prefer. Tart apples like Granny Smith work well.

2. How should I store this dessert?

  • Store in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Cover with plastic wrap to keep it fresh.

3. Can I make this dessert ahead of time?

  • Absolutely! This dessert can be made a day in advance and stored in the fridge.

4. What can I use instead of almond flakes?

  • You can use chopped nuts like walnuts or pecans, or even leave it out if you prefer.
